Hi Everyone,
I got an email from my girlfriend's father requesting some help with putting up some kind of camera system to monitor his marina's parking lot and docks at night. There has been some vandalism of late, and the club is a non-profit that teaches kids to sail, so cost is a definite factor.

There is no actual building. Electricity is available, but no phone lines. I was thinking of ordering a dsl loop and putting in a dvr, but the salt in the air would probably eat the equipment within months.

The parking lot is about two acres, with only one entrance. It is bordered by private property on all sides with exception of the entry and, of course, the water.

There are no lights on the parking area or over the equipment, so night vision is a must.

If anyone can get back to me with their thoughts, I'd appreciate it greatly.

Their are plenty of cameras that are designed for extreme environments. A DVR with dsl loop would be my suggestion. Honeywell Makes some nice stuff that may work for you. A few nice cameras in a proper housing with a few IR illuminators should do the trick. You can also take a look here , I have never used their products but they look like they may fit the bill.
